Ensuring a safe and secure environment plays a vital role in any area. Public spaces, particularly those with vulnerable populations, require extra consideration to minimize potential hazards. One often overlooked aspect is the design of notice boards.
Conventional notice boards can pose a significant risk due to their exposed fasteners and mounting materials. These elements can become objects that may be used for suspicious activities, creating a unsafe situation.
- To mitigate this concern, anti-ligature notice boards have been developed. These specialized boards include durable materials and innovative designs to eliminate potential ligature sites.
- Robustly attached with tamper-proof fasteners, these boards prevent the use of straps for dangerous activities.
- Moreover, anti-ligature notice boards are often constructed for easy cleaning and maintenance, minimizing the risk of contamination.
Selecting anti-ligature notice boards demonstrates a dedication to creating a safe and supportive environment for all.
Preventing Risk with Anti-Ligature Bulletin Boards
Forming a secure environment within facilities is paramount for the safety and well-being. Bulletin boards can play as vital communication tools, but they can also present potential hazards if not effectively selected and secured. Anti-ligature bulletin boards are built to mitigate these risks by eliminating the possibility of items being used for harmful purposes.
These specialized boards include reinforced materials and features that prevent the capacity to attach or hang objects, hence reducing the risk of ligature attempts.
By choosing anti-ligature bulletin boards, you can ensure a safer and more secure environment for everyone.
